Why is Your Mac Running Slow?
Before we dive into the fixes, we need to understand what is actually happening under the hood. When a Mac transitions from a snappy machine into a sluggish one, it is rarely due to a single, catastrophic hardware failure. Instead, performance degradation is usually the result of multiple minor software issues accumulating over time.

Here are the primary culprits behind a laggy Mac:
- High Memory Pressure: Your Mac uses Random Access Memory (RAM) to run active applications. When you run out of physical RAM, macOS is forced to write temporary data to your startup disk. This process is known as “swapping.” Even with modern, ultra-fast solid-state drives (SSDs), virtual memory swap is orders of magnitude slower than physical RAM.
- Low Free Storage Space: Your startup disk requires breathing room to function. If your drive is nearly full, macOS cannot manage temporary system files, cache directories, or virtual memory swap files efficiently.
- Runaway Background Processes: Many applications install background helpers (daemons) that launch automatically when you boot your computer. These hidden processes quietly consume CPU cycles and memory without your knowledge.
- Thermal Throttling and
kernel_task: If your Mac’s internal cooling vents are blocked or the processor is working too hard, the system will protect itself from overheating. macOS does this by launching a process calledkernel_task, which intentionally monopolizes your CPU to prevent other apps from running hot, allowing your hardware to cool down. - Post-Update System Indexing: If you have recently updated your operating system (such as to the recent macOS Tahoe update), your Mac will perform deep background indexing for Spotlight search and Apple Intelligence. This process can run heavily for 24 to 48 hours, causing temporary system-wide lag.

Step 1: Identify and Quit Resource-Heavy Apps to Fix Slow Mac
The fastest way to regain system responsiveness is to find and terminate the specific applications that are hogging your CPU and RAM. To do this, we will use a built-in diagnostic tool called Activity Monitor.
- Open Finder, navigate to Applications > Utilities, and launch Activity Monitor (or simply press
Command + Spaceto open Spotlight, type “Activity Monitor,” and press Enter). - Click on the CPU tab at the top of the window.
- Click the % CPU column header to sort the active processes in descending order. This will place the most resource-heavy applications at the very top of the list.
- If you see an app using a disproportionate amount of CPU (for example, a browser helper process or a frozen application exceeding 50%), select it and click the “X” button in the top-left corner of the Activity Monitor window. Select Force Quit to close it.
Next, we need to analyze your RAM usage:
- Click on the Memory tab in Activity Monitor.
- Look at the Memory Pressure graph at the bottom of the window.
- Green: Your Mac has plenty of free memory and is running efficiently.
- Yellow: Your system is beginning to run low on physical RAM.
- Red: Your Mac has run out of physical memory and is actively using swap space on your hard drive. This is a clear indicator of a memory bottleneck.
- If the graph is yellow or red, look at the list of processes, sort by the Memory column, and quit any non-essential apps that are consuming massive amounts of RAM.
Note on post-update slowdowns: If you recently updated to macOS Tahoe, you may notice processes like mds or mdworker consuming high CPU. These are Spotlight indexing services. We recommend leaving your Mac plugged in and awake overnight to let this process finish naturally rather than attempting to force-quit it.
Step 2: Manage Startup Items and Background Daemons
Every time you boot your Mac, several applications silently launch themselves in the background. This “startup tax” can significantly increase your boot times and drain system resources from the moment you turn on your machine.
To audit and trim your startup list:
- Click the Apple Menu in the top-left corner of your screen and select System Settings.
- Navigate to General > Login Items.
- Under the Open at Login section, review the list of applications. These are apps that open visibly when you log in. To remove an application, select it and click the minus (-) button at the bottom of the list. We recommend keeping this list limited to 5 or 6 essential apps.
- Below that, look at the Allow in Background section. This lists background daemons and helpers that run silently. Toggle off any software that you do not need running constantly (such as updater helpers for apps you rarely use).

Step 3: Free Up Disk Storage Space to Fix Slow Mac
As a general rule of thumb, you should always maintain at least 10% to 15% (or 20 GB to 30 GB) of your startup disk as free space. When your drive is fuller than this, macOS cannot create the temporary swap files required to manage virtual memory, causing your entire interface to stutter.
To check your storage and optimize your space:
- Open System Settings > General > Storage.
- Look at the color-coded bar at the top to see how much free space you have left.
- Review the Recommendations section directly below the storage bar. Here, you can enable Optimize Storage to automatically remove watched Apple TV movies or store large files in iCloud.
- Scroll down and click the info icons next to categories like Applications, Documents, and System Data to review and delete large, unwanted files.

Step 4: Run Disk Utility First Aid
Over time, file system permissions can become corrupted, and directory structures can develop minor errors. These issues can cause file access delays and system instability. You can check for and repair these problems using macOS’s built-in Disk Utility.
To run a disk check:
- Open Finder and go to Applications > Utilities > Disk Utility.
- Select your startup disk (usually named Macintosh HD) from the left-hand sidebar.
- Click the First Aid button at the top of the window, then click Run.
- Disk Utility will scan your volume for directory errors, corrupted system files, and allocation issues. If it finds any minor errors, it will repair them automatically.

Step 5: Clear System Caches and Boot in Safe Mode
Your Mac stores temporary files in cache folders to help apps load faster. However, if these caches become bloated or corrupted, they can have the opposite effect — dragging down system performance and causing application crashes.
While you can manually delete files in ~/Library/Caches, the safest and most thorough way to clear system-level caches is by booting your Mac into Safe Mode.
When you boot into Safe Mode, your Mac performs a directory check of your startup disk, clears system caches, deletes temporary database files, and prevents third-party login items from launching.
For Apple Silicon Macs (M1, M2, M3, M4):
- Shut down your Mac completely.
- Press and hold the Power button until you see “Loading startup options” on the screen.
- Select your startup disk.
- Press and hold the Shift key, then click Continue in Safe Mode.
- Log in to your Mac. You will see “Safe Boot” in the top-right corner of the menu bar.
For Intel-based Macs:
- Restart your Mac and immediately press and hold the Shift key.
- Release the key when you see the login window.
Once you are in Safe Mode, let the Mac sit idle for a few minutes to allow it to complete its background database repairs. After that, simply restart your Mac normally. It will boot back into the standard macOS environment with clean, refreshed system caches. Step 6: Update macOS and Applications
Running outdated software is a major contributor to system slowdowns. Apple frequently releases point updates to patch memory leaks, fix compatibility issues, and optimize GPU rendering.
For example, the initial release of macOS Tahoe caused system-wide stuttering and typing lag for some users due to an Electron app rendering bug. Apple quickly resolved this with the release of subsequent updates (such as macOS 26.2), which restored smooth performance across the board.
To check for operating system updates:
- Open System Settings > General > Software Update.
- If an update is available, click Update Now to install it.
Additionally, make sure to update your third-party applications. Open the App Store and click Updates in the sidebar to install any pending application patches. For software downloaded directly from the web, open the app and use its built-in “Check for Updates” tool. Step 7: Optimize Browser Performance and Tab Usage
For many of us, the web browser is where we spend 90% of our computer time. If your Mac feels slow specifically when surfing the web, your browser is likely exhausting your system resources.
Browsers like Google Chrome are notoriously resource-intensive. Keeping 40, 50, or 100 tabs open simultaneously can easily consume 8 GB to 16 GB of RAM, causing your Mac to rely heavily on virtual memory swap space.
To optimize your browsing habits:
- Limit Your Active Tabs: Try to keep your active tabs under 30 or 40. Use bookmark folders or reading lists to save pages for later instead of keeping them open indefinitely.
- Audit Your Extensions: Browser extensions run constantly in the background. Open your browser’s extension settings and remove any ad blockers, password managers, or tools that you do not use regularly.
- Clear Browser Cache: Periodically clear your cached images and files to prevent database bloat.
- Use Safari for Better Efficiency: Safari is deeply integrated into macOS and is highly optimized for Apple hardware, consuming significantly less battery and RAM than third-party alternatives.

Hardware Upgrades vs. Software Fixes: When to Upgrade
If you have tried all of the software steps above and your Mac still struggles with basic daily tasks, you may be hitting the physical limitations of your hardware.
Historically, upgrading a slow computer was simple: you bought more RAM or swapped your mechanical hard drive for a solid-state drive (SSD). However, modern Apple Silicon Macs (M1, M2, M3, M4) have their RAM and storage soldered directly onto the main system board, meaning they cannot be upgraded after purchase.
If you own an older Intel-based Mac (such as a 2017 iMac), upgrading from a traditional hard disk drive (HDD) to an SSD will make an astronomical difference in performance.
| Performance Metric | Traditional Hard Drive (HDD) | Solid-State Drive (SSD) |
|---|---|---|
| Typical Boot Time | 1 to 5 minutes | 10 to 30 seconds |
| File Read/Write Speed | 80 to 150 MB/s | 500 to 6,000+ MB/s |
| App Launch Latency | High (frequent beachballs) | Instantaneous |
| Durability & Noise | Moving parts, noisy, fragile | Silent, shock-resistant |
If you are on an older, upgradeable machine, transitioning to an SSD is the single best investment you can make. However, if you are on a non-upgradeable Apple Silicon Mac and your Memory Pressure graph in Activity Monitor remains consistently red during your normal workflow, it is likely time to consider upgrading to a newer Mac model with more unified memory to match your productivity demands.
Frequently Asked Questions About Mac Performance
How much free storage space does my Mac need to run fast?
We recommend keeping at least 10% to 15% of your total drive capacity free. macOS relies heavily on this empty space to manage virtual memory (swap files), unpack system updates, and write temporary cache databases. If your drive has less than 20 GB of free space, you will likely experience noticeable system slowdowns.
Does closing an app window with the red button fully quit the app?
No. In macOS, clicking the red dot in the top-left corner of an app window merely closes that specific window. The application itself continues to run in the background, consuming CPU and RAM. To fully quit an application, you must press Command + Q on your keyboard, or right-click the app’s icon in the Dock and select Quit.
Why is my Mac slow even though I have plenty of free RAM?
Even if Activity Monitor shows free physical RAM, your Mac can feel slow due to processor bottlenecks (high CPU usage), low disk storage, or heavy GPU load from advanced visual effects. Additionally, macOS is designed to actively use your available RAM for file caching to speed up system tasks. Rather than looking at “free” memory, always check the Memory Pressure graph; as long as that graph is green, your RAM configuration is not the source of your slowdown.
